Produktbeschreibung

In this previously unpublished series of interviews, Chomsky discusses his thoughts concerning language, human nature and politics with Professor of Philosophy James McGilvray. This covers the evolution, nature and philosophies of language, mind, morality, universality and common sense and is essential reading for those studying language and mind, as well as anyone with an interest in Chomsky's ideas.

Autoreninfo

Noam Chomsky is one of the most cited scholars in history and has profoundly shaped contemporary understanding of American politics. An ally of anarcho-syndicalists the world over, he has authored numerous books on linguistics, history and politics. He is Institute Professor (emeritus) in the Department of Linguistics and Philosophy at MIT, and Laureate Professor of Linguistics and Agnese Nelms Haury Chair in the Program in Environment and Social Justice at the University of Arizona.
